From Google Earth demanded to remove the "mountain of Hitler"
Andreas Wiedemann, the mayor of the German city of Bad Tölz, located south of Munich, demanded that Google Earth employees remove the mention of Hitler’s so-called “mountain” located near Bavaria.
According to the mayor, this name was assigned to a 1205-meter mountain for a very short time, during the Third Reich, and after the end of the Second World War, the name Heigelkopf was returned to it.
According to representatives of Google Earth, this error was the result of a "technical problem". ')
